
从0搭建的一个webpack脚手架,支持vue单文件书写
## Overview
Setting up a Vue development environment can be a bit daunting, especially for those new to the framework. The vue-webpack-template simplifies this process by providing a well-structured foundation for development, enabling developers to quickly start their projects with essential features. By understanding how to install dependencies and configure various modes, you can efficiently manage both development and production workflows.
In a landscape where performance and code quality are paramount, having tools like ESLint integrated into your development process ensures that your codebase remains clean and maintainable. This template not only aids in building applications with Vue but also emphasizes the importance of following best practices in code development.
## Features
- **Easy Setup**: Quickly configure a Vue development environment with a streamlined setup process.
- **Development & Production Modes**: Seamlessly switch between development and production modes for efficient testing and deployment.
- **Dependency Management**: Simplifies the process of installing and managing project dependencies.
- **Production Build Optimization**: Automatically optimizes the build for réduire package sizes and enhance performance.
- **Built-in ESLint Support**: Assists in maintaining code quality through automatic linting and error detection.
- **Performance Analysis Tools**: Analyze your build's performance metrics to optimize loading times and overall efficiency.
- **Community Support**: Join a growing community and gain access to shared knowledge and best practices, including regular updates via official channels.

Vue.js is a lightweight and flexible JavaScript framework that allows developers to easily build dynamic and reactive user interfaces. Its intuitive syntax, modular architecture, and focus on performance make it a popular choice for modern web development.
ESLint is a linter for JavaScript that analyzes code to detect and report on potential problems and errors, as well as enforce consistent code style and best practices, helping developers to write cleaner, more maintainable code.
Webpack is a popular open-source module bundler for JavaScript applications that bundles and optimizes the code and its dependencies for production-ready deployment. It can also be used to transform other types of assets such as CSS, images, and fonts.